On the on-line craft group (UKPC) we have what we call a "Rudolph Day". This is on the 25th of each month and in the past it has been the day where we made a few Christmas Cards to spread the load over the year.
This year, however, we are using the day to make the "Tim Holtz 12 Days of Christmas Tags." So I guess it will be more like the 12 "months" of Christmas! As I made all 12 tags of 2011, I am going to be choosing one of Tim's previous year's tag for that particular month. So I made this tag based "loosely" on the January 2008 technique.
I used a Ranger Manila #8 tag and Tim Holtz's compass mini mask (only mask I have!). Distress inks are Peeled Paint, Fired Brick and Vintage Photo and the background stamp is from the Shabby French Collection (again the only one I have!). I used the Vintage Market alphabet, inked and crackle painted. The ink pot and feather stamps are from Dimention Forth's gentlemen set, inked and crackle painted also. The book set is a Cuttlebug Die. So all in all not Christmassy at all.

Advent Mini Tags for Scrapbooking
To decorate my Advent scrap page I decided to make some mini TAGS based on Tim's 12 TAGS of Christmas. Here they are:-
I used the Sizzix Monogram alphabet for the mini tag's "Noel".
I also remade TAG #1 after getting the Pinecone Die and a snowflake embossing folder.
I used my Quickutz candle die for this mini tag and Tim's Typeset Alphabet.
I combined techniques from Tim's tags #2 & #8 for this mini tag.
Glad I'd printed off more than one "all is calm" when I got to this one.
A very cut down version for this mini tag but just love using a stapler to attach things now.
I also made up some fragment baubles using alcohol inks to colour the backs. Although I was unable to replicate the removal of a stamped image technique as used in TAG #6 - never mind.
